Dan began last week’s AMA with an update on the work he has been doing for the Ergo Foundation. He noted that it had been a very productive week and that the team had held a very exciting meeting with their education partner (a prominent accredited university). There has been a lot of progress made on this project and Dan is looking forward to revealing more as soon as there is a formal agreement in place. That being said, he was able to divulge some of the details of the education program. There will be two different education programs: one that is directed towards a beginner level and the other designated for those who are ready for a more advanced curriculum. Dan firmly believes that this kind of endeavor will help bring more people to the Ergo ecosystem. He understands the community is anxious to know as many details as possible, but he prefers to have paperwork signed before making public statements on the specifics. 

For the next piece of news, Dan revealed that they are extremely close to announcing new exchange listings for Ergo. Several exchanges are in the process of completing their wallet integration, and once testing is completed they will be able to announce all the specifics. 

Continuing with business developments, Dan reminded the community about his work to bring more commercial adoption and integration to the Ergo Platform. He has been talking to several partners and aggregators to bring them into the ecosystem and is hopeful to see more traction with these large projects in the near future.

Concluding his opening remarks, Dan revealed that he will be traveling to Dubai to participate in two conferences. The first one is Sigma Asia where he is presenting on the possible commercial applications of the metaverse. His activities will include serving on a panel as well as participating in several private meetings that he hopes will foster new opportunities. The second conference is ETHDubai where he said he is expecting some “fun things” to come out of that event. There may be an opportunity to have some fun guests on the AMA while at the conference, and the event should be a good opportunity for the Ergo ecosystem to get some exposure and attract new people.

Joseph Armeanio began his introductory remarks by informing the community that DeCo is now accepting new students. He informed the audience that Kushti has begun implementing EIP-27 on testnet, and they have been very active on the community Telegram channel discussing this process. In the next week, they expect to continue community discussions, this time focusing on the state of DeFi on top of Ergo. 

Before fielding questions, Armeanio also informed the community about some important internal changes at the Ergo Foundation. They have relinquished the Ergo Platform Twitter account to Sigmanaut community members. They consist of prominent miners, developers, and other Ergonauts who are passionate about participating in the promotion and adoption of Ergo. As a result, the Ergo Foundation has shifted their marketing resources solely to work for the Foundation. Ergonauts can expect to see more community content from the Ergo Platform Twitter Account while the Ergo Foundation Twitter will focus more on the company’s work and development. In addition to this shift towards community involvement, Armeanio also indicated his weekly developer updates will start to focus more on the core overviews while giving application developers the opportunity to more directly highlight the work they are doing.

How will the increased use of Ergo Oracle pools affect the circulating supply of ERG?

Answered by Joe Armeanio

  • It might take a very small amount and lock it into the oracle pools

  • The most interesting thing will not necessarily be how it locks ERG to that framework, it’s rather the complexity and variety of DeFi that can be built on top of Ergo

  • Ergo has a unique approach to oracles 

    • Traditionally it’s more point to point data
    • With Ergo, trying to disrupt that model by securing it by having many points to many points that’s aggregated to a single point which gives some additional assurances
  • That can be plugged in on top of Ergo

  • Can be bridged to other chains through a gateway or API

  • Something that will develop based on demand

  • Does think we will see oracle data on top of Cardano

    • Right now the use case for oracle data on both is still something that is growing

How does Ergo avoid centralization of mining and devices like ASICs?

Answered by Joe Armeanio

  • Ergo goes through periodic memory table adjustments

  • Part of understanding an integrated circuit is it’s basically a specialty circuit - once built, it mines a particular algorithm

  • Seeing this play out in Ethereum

  • Changing their consensus mechanism and ASICs will start to become unprofitable

  • It’s a question of having specialty circuits and where are they going to go?

  • Ergo adjusts the memory table so if someone built an integrated circuit for the memory table today, they may run into issues when the memory table is adjusted 

  • Centralization of mining will probably occur to some degree

    • Imagines that as demand increases

      • Have people try to arbitrage the profitability of mining by finding cheaper energy
      • Will probably see people start to create block streams for field programmable gate arrays (like a hybrid GPU ASIC - can be reprogrammed)
      • They are more efficient than GPU’s
      • Have a community member that’s been working on creating FPGA for Ergo
      • In terms of his efficiency, he’s tripled the average GPU’s miners ability but there is also a chip shortage
  • Long-term, will probably see some centralization

  • That’s not a big negative

  • It creates competition

  • Hopefully between larger miners

  • As ETH goes to PoS - there will be a ton of GPU miners who will repurpose their rigs or will sell their rigs on the market

  • Big opportunity coming up to further decentralize mining after ETH switches
